Asa,
Are you checking the advance just sitting in the garage or while actually driving? If it's while in the garage then that is normal since there isn't any load on the engine you will have higher vacuum than while driving.

All,
Finally got back to the Pantera today.
- Removed both vacuum hoses from the distributor and plugged them.
- Set 3,500 RPM timing to 35 degrees, blipping higher it advances
another degree or two maybe
- Then check Initial timing at 650 RPM and it's 10 degrees
- difference between idle and 3,500 RPM = 25 degrees
The mechanical advance may not be putting enough advance in.
- Then checked vacuum retard, it's working, retards timing between 6 and
10 degrees.
- Pulled retard vacuum and plugged again
- hooked up advance vacuum
- No advance at idle. Vacuum advance -begins- to move timing at about
1,200 RPM
- At 3,500 RPM, the vacuum advance is adding 10 degrees to mechanical
making a total of 45 degrees
Is that good or bad?
